class NailgunServer extends NGServer

Linear Supertypes
NGServer, Runnable, AnyRef, Any
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. NailgunServer
  2. NGServer
  3. Runnable
  4. AnyRef
  5.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Instance Constructors

  1. new NailgunServer(addr: InetAddress, port: Int, sessionPoolSize: Int, timeoutMillis: Int, idleTimeoutMillis: Long)

Type Members

  1. class IdleCheck extends Runnable

    Shuts down the nailgun server if it's idle

Value Members

  1. def allowsNailsByClassName(): Boolean
    Definition Classes
    NGServer
  2. def execute(command: Command): Unit
  3. def getAliasManager(): AliasManager
    Definition Classes
    NGServer
  4. def getDefaultNailClass(): Class[_]
    Definition Classes
    NGServer
  5. def getHeartbeatTimeout(): Int
    Definition Classes
    NGServer
  6. def getNailStats(): Map[String, NailStats]
    Definition Classes
    NGServer
  7. def getPort(): Int
    Definition Classes
    NGServer
  8. def isRunning(): Boolean
    Definition Classes
    NGServer
  9. def run(): Unit
    Definition Classes
    NGServer → Runnable
  10. def setAllowNailsByClassName(arg0: Boolean): Unit
    Definition Classes
    NGServer
  11. def setDefaultNailClass(arg0: Class[_]): Unit
    Definition Classes
    NGServer
  12. def shutdown(): Unit
    Definition Classes
    NailgunServer → NGServer
  13. def signalExit(): Unit
    Definition Classes
    NGServer
  14. def started: Long

    Sys time this server was started

    Sys time this server was started

    returns

    time

  15. def stats: Seq[CommandStat]

    Gets stats on the commands executed